About Geometry (Waldorf)
If you’ve ever watched a fourth grader trace a spiraling form on paper and suddenly go quiet with focus, you already know what Waldorf geometry taps into. This isn’t geometry as rote memorization of vocabulary words. It’s geometry as lived experience — shapes your child discovers through their hands, their eyes, and their whole body.
This 9-week program covers the full scope of Grade 4 geometry through a Waldorf lens. That means form drawing, nature walks, movement activities, and art projects sit right alongside the classification and measurement skills your child needs. The progression builds naturally: we start with the simplest building blocks and end with a portfolio your child will genuinely be proud of.
Week 1 opens with points, lines, segments, and rays — the raw ingredients of every shape that follows. From there, Week 2 moves into angles, where kids use their own arms and bodies to feel the difference between acute, right, and obtuse before they ever label them on paper. Week 3 introduces parallel and perpendicular lines through architecture sketches and nature observation. You’d be surprised how many perpendicular lines a kid can spot on a single walk around the block.
Week 4 is symmetry — paper folding, mirror drawing, butterflies, leaves, the works. Then the program shifts into shapes themselves: Week 5 tackles triangles (classification by sides and angles, plus finding them in bridges and rooftops), and Week 6 digs into the quadrilateral family tree. Squares, rectangles, rhombuses, parallelograms — kids map out how they’re all related, which honestly clicks better through drawing than through definitions.
Week 7 expands to polygons, touching on sacred geometry and the patterns that show up in honeycombs and snowflakes. Week 8 is transformations and tessellations, inspired by M.C. Escher — slides, flips, and turns become an art project rather than a vocabulary quiz. And Week 9 wraps everything into a cumulative geometric art portfolio that pulls together form drawing, symmetrical design, tessellation, and nature observation from the entire program.
The approach is phenomenological, which is a fancy way of saying your child experiences the concept before naming it. They draw the curve before they learn it’s called a parabola. They fold the paper before they hear “line of symmetry.” That sequencing matters. It builds genuine understanding instead of fragile memorization, and it keeps geometry feeling like discovery rather than homework.
